We Christians believe that life is a great gift from God and this means that it is also sacred. "Human life is sacred because from the beginning it involves the creative action of God and remains forever in a special relationship with the creator, who is it sole end." Seeing as life is so divine we should value and respect it, not only ours but the lives of others too. ".... Let us make man in Our image, according to Our likeness..." Gen 1:26 "...So God created man in His own image..." Gen 1:27 Since we are all made in the image of God it means that we must not only look after ourselves properly but it is essential that we look after others too.
